The Fathers Voice  Jn 10:2-5 #Nightlight #RTTBROS 2 But he that entereth in by the door is the shepherd of the sheep.  3 To him the porter openeth; and the sheep hear his voice: and he calleth his own sheep by name, and leadeth them out. 4 And when he putteth forth his own sheep, he goeth before them, and the sheep follow him: for they know his voice. 5 And a stranger will they not follow, but will flee from him: for they know not the voice of strangers John 10:2-5 Kristina Tieken writes " Comedian Michael Jr. makes people laugh for a living, but what happened in the delivery room with his newborn daughter was no laughing matter - it was a heartwarming event. Studies have shown that babies can recognize a mother's voice from the womb. Michael's video shows the great power in a father's voice as well. After his baby, Portland, was delivered, Michael greeted his wailing child with a calm voice. His soothing tones and words of comfort stopped her cries as she listened. While the nurse attended to Portland's needs, Michael quieted down and she started to cry again. When Michael told her “I love you,” she stopped crying and immediately opened her eyes as if she understood what those words meant In reviewing the video, Michael Jr. couldn't help but be reminded of our relationship with God. He said people will have times when life is heavy and overwhelming, but they can find comfort in knowing they have a father that loves them. “The key thing to do in those moments is be still and listen for the Father's voice, because he is trying to talk to you … What he wants you to know is that he loves you. There is no better feeling than the moment you discover you are a part of something bigger than yourself—when you know God is there with a plan for you, and you realize that you have been soaked in His grace since the beginning of time. Comedian Michael Jr. had that moment after using his last few dollars to get to New Jersey to perform a show with iconic comedians George Wallace and Jerry Seinfeld. After performing, the manager invited Michael to church with him. Dejected about being completely broke and unable to get back to New York, Michael was gifted $200 and a napkin with a church address on it. That was a turning point, pushing Michael to read the Bible and use his gift of creating laughter to help spread the gospel. Known as one of today's most gifted comedians, Michael Jr. brings laughter and understanding to audiences all over the world. Michael got his start performing at the legendary Comedy & Magic Club in Hermosa Beach: home of Jay Leno and The Tonight Show. This outstanding performance led to Michael Jr. performing at the "Just for Laughs" comedy festival in Montreal where he became the first comedian to ever appear live via satellite on The Tonight Show which catapulted Michael's career. Now, Michael Jr. tours the country using comedy to inspire audiences to activate their purpose and live a life fulfilled. His impactful delivery and versatility has landed him on The Tonight Show, The Late, Late Show, Oprah, Jimmy Kimmel Live, Comedy Central, TedX Talks and a keynote for Fortune 500 companies. Michael has spent a significant portion of his career making laughter commonplace in uncommon places such as homeless shelters and prisons, in addition to empowering his audiences with an appearance in Sony Pictures' feature film War Room as well as starring roles in Selfie Dad, and More Than Funny,

Michael Jr. got his start as a comedian when George Wallace took him to the legendary Comedy & Magic Club in Hermosa Beach. The club’s owner slipped the unknown comic onstage to perform; and a week later, Michael Jr. was performing at the “Just for Laughs” comedy festival in Montreal. Michael Jr. has performed on The Tonight Show, The Late, Late Show, Oprah, Jimmy Kimmel Live Comedy Central, The Tom Joyner Show, The Bob and Tom Show TV One, Bryon Allen’s Comic Unleashed, BET’s ComicView, SiTV, CNN, DayBreak USA and ComedyTV.
